Flossie Adams Russell

contributed by Larry Toler

Pittsfield -- Flossie Russell, age 88, formerly of Marion, died at 10:40 p.m., Tuesday, March 30, 1999, at the Illini Community Hospital in Pittsfield.                Funeral services will be at 11 a.m. Saturday, April 3, 1999, at Mitchell Hughes Funeral Home.  Burial will be at Busby Cemetery in Goreville.  Friends may call from 5-8 p.m. today at the funeral home.                                            Flossie was born on June 13, 1919, in Goreville to William and Etta (Thornton) Adams.                                                    She married Orville Russell on June 24, 1927 in Paducah, and he died on June 9, 1986.                                            She was a  homemaker and a member of the Cedar Grove Methodist Church in Lick Creek.                                Survivors include a daughter and son-in-law, Betty and John Drew of Pittsfield; a son, Robert G. Russell of Lick Creek; two granddaughters and their husbands, Kathleen and Jacob Lowe of Pittsfield and Debra and John Moore of Harker Heights, Texas; a grandson and his wife, John Patrick and Petra Drew of Atlanta, Ga.; five great-grandchildren, Ashley Liggett of Woodstock, Nolan Lowe of Quincy, Sarah Lowe of Pittsfield, and Patrick Drew and Samantha Drew, both of Atlanta, Ga.; one sister, Mae Adams of Columbus, Ohio; four brothers, Ray Adams of Marion, Charles Adams of Lick Creek, Everett Adams of Tamaroa and Cecil Adams of Alton; and several nieces and nephews.                                Her parents, husband and infant son, Lee Russell, preceded her in death.
